What kind of risk is involved in following God?

God’s Response

“Now go, for I am sending you to Pharaoh. You will lead my people, the Israelites, out of Egypt.”“But who am I to appear before Pharaoh?” Moses asked God. “How can you expect me to lead the Israelites out of Egypt?” Exodus 3:10-11

Mary responded, “I am the Lord’s servant, and I am willing to accept whatever he wants. May everything you have said come true.” Luke 1:38

When God asks you to follow him, he often doesn’t give all the information about what is happening right away. When you step out in faith, he gives guidance as you go. Moses risked his life by approaching Pharaoh and leading the Israelites out of captivity. Mary risked her marriage, her reputation, and her future by becoming the mother of Jesus. Following God’s will is not without risks; the only thing more risky than trusting God is not trusting him!

God’s Promise

Guide my steps by your word, so I will not be overcome by any evil. Psalm 119:133
